Over the last decade, vandalism has become an increasingly common problem for schools worldwide. One can safely assume that all those concerned regard the money spent on repairing school property as a waste, and would prefer to see it being spent on educational materials such as books, computer equipment and the improvement of school facilities.

At the same time, there is a growing number of schools in which staff and students feel themselves to be personally at risk – where an unruly element prevents the school from functioning successfully because of its disruptive, threatening or even violent behavior.

How should local authorities respond to these kinds of problems? Can something be done? In our brochure "Tackling school vandalism,"  you can read about how one city council in the U.K. took the problem in hand, providing an excellent example of the way in which digital video technology can be used to tackle the problem of school vandalism.
